I am asking someone to forward me an email they received from someone else. The purpose of having them forward me the email is that it will show whether or not the original sender responded by a specific date. However, when forwarding an email, it is very easy to change the header in the email that is being forwarded. These change also seem to update the Source as well. Is there another way to find the actual date the email was sent?

    You can ask them to save the original item as .msg file and then attach it to a new email addressed to you. This will ensure that the original message headers are preserved, and you can verity the timestamps therein. Which it not to say that said details cannot be edited, too, but it's a bit more complicated.

    Agree with @Vasil Michev ,it is possible that someone could modify the headers of an email before forwarding it to you, which would make them unreliable. To prevent this, you can ask the person who forwarded you the email to send you the original email as an attachment instead of forwarding it. This way, the original headers will be preserved and you can view them by opening the attached email.
